I have a function
public function get_detail($subscriberid)
{
$bigArray = array();
$result = mysql_query("SELECT * from prospect_requests WHERE subscriber_id = '$subscriberid'");
//$user_data = mysql_fetch_array($result);
$no_rows = mysql_num_rows($result);
while( $row = mysql_fetch_assoc( $result))
{
$bigArray[] = $row;
}
return json_encode($bigArray);
}
i am calling this function by using the user class object from my html and it is returning the data in form array
I am tring to populate those value in my html table do i am using the following method
<table>
<?php
$ary = json_decode($user->get_detail($uid));
echo "<tr>"
foreach($ary as $key=>$value) {
echo "<td>";
print $key['$value'];
echo "</td>";
}
echo "</tr>";
?>
the above foreach is not printing for me
But when i am printing the print_r($ary);
I am getting the desire array of arrays .
Please tell me why values are not populating in table.
